# Flaglight Rollouts — Approvals

Quick version for on-call: any rollout touching more than 5% of traffic needs an approval in Flaglight before the ramp continues. Kill switches don't need approval — just flip them and note it in the incident channel. Scheduled ramps pause automatically if error budget burns hot. If you're stuck at 2 a.m. with a pending approval, there's one person authorized to override, and that's the approver below.

account owner for tagep-bafof: Norael Gilax Juleth

## Changed defaults

Heads up: the Ledgerline tax-rate lookup cache now defaults to a 15-minute TTL instead of 24 hours. Turns out rates in the Veldt County sandbox were going stale mid-demo, which was embarrassing. Eviction is now LRU rather than FIFO, and the cache warms on boot. If you're reviewing, check that nothing hardcodes the old TTL. The new defaults land as follows.

deployment values, bajop-taweg:
holwyn:
  log_level: debug
  metrics_host: metrics.holwyn.zemvarsys.internal
  pool_size: 32

Handover for the Valico plugin system. Each validator plugin registers through the manifest loader in core/registry; third-party plugins are sandboxed and version-pinned. Marta finished the schema checks, so review should focus on the fallback chain when a plugin fails to load. The loader reads its settings at boot and does not hot-reload. The current values are listed below.

deployment values, kadug-fawip:
[fenath]
port = 9200
region = north-3
host = fenath.lumicworks.corp
timeout_ms = 250
retries = 7

### Step 4: Slim the Image

Before you tag a Burrowdeck release, run `slimkit squash` against the build — it strips the toolchain layers and usually cuts the image from ~900MB to under 120MB. Don't skip this; the Fenwick cluster nodes have tiny disks and will grumble. Once the slimmed image passes the smoke suite, wire up the registry push by putting the push credential into the deploy `.env`, like so:

sealed setting: LEDGER_TOKEN20=6148d35bbb480b0ab79e